Output ef980342b39043e04dd7fe52d409e952d829724ec2db2e0d671a0101b239a234:2

value
18690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b03572c565432ad1d37479cd4cece79e55eb244e OP_EQUAL
address
MPxsBr5gAeqXBYeCpQozs5776dKxfNNgHt
transaction
ef980342b39043e04dd7fe52d409e952d829724ec2db2e0d671a0101b239a234
spent
true